Human Eosinophils Recognize Endogenous Danger Signal Crystalline Uric Acid and Produce Proinflammatory Cytokines Mediated by Autocrine ATP

Abstract: Eosinophils are multifunctional leukocytes involved in various inflammatory processes, as well as tissue remodeling and immunoregulation. During inflammation and infection, injured cells and damaged tissues release uric acid and monosodium urate (MSU) crystals as important endogenous danger signals. Uric acid is also implicated in the immunogenic effects of an authentic Th2 adjuvant, aluminum hydroxide. Eosinophils often localize at sites of Th2-type chronic inflammation; therefore, we hypothesized that eosino… Show more

“…31 Some studies have demonstrated that uric acid crystals can induce human eosinophils and neutrophils to produce the neutrophil chemokine CXCL8. 32,33 To examine whether uric acid crystals also modulate the expression of chemokines in FLS, we found that monosodium urate crystals were able to significantly increase the release of the chemokine CXCL8 from both control FLS and RA-FLS (P,0.05). Combined treatment of monosodium urate crystals with TNF-a or IL-1b resulted in the synergistic production of CXCL8 from control FLS (Figures 3 and 4).…”

“…These effects occur through Ca 2+ mobilization [19,194,195]. ATP can either interact directly with P2X ion channels or indirectly activate [196] IL-6 and IL-8 [197] by P2Y 2 receptor stimulation, while P2X1, P2X7, and P2Y 6 receptors might also be implicated in the release of IL-8 [196]. The P2Y 2 receptor subtype expressed on eosinophils is also suggested to be implicated in eosinophil chemotaxis [141,193].…”

“…Also endothelial P2Y 2 receptors can affect eosinophil migration by regulating the expression of endothelial VCAM-1 which mediates migration and adhesion of eosinophils via the α4β1 integrin [193]. Monosodium urate (MSU) crystals induce the release of autocrine ATP from eosinophils which provides a pivotal positive feedback signal via P2 receptors on eosinophils [197].
